Re: Can tibial lengthening be done to 10cm
« Reply #6 on: January 01, 2015, 11:50:35 PM »

It's possible, but the soft tissues in the tibias usually have a very hard time lengthening past 6.5-7 cm according to Dr. Paley and other doctors. I doubt you'd have a good time lengthening to 10 cm on your tibias, but the only real way to know would be to break your legs and start the lengthening process.

Re: Can tibial lengthening be done to 10cm
« Reply #16 on: January 03, 2015, 04:28:47 AM »

You are normally able to lengthen about 20% of your bone length safely. That means that you should be able to lengthen about 8.3 cm on your tibias.
